Type
ORACLE
Validation date
2023-11-20 16:54:00 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(36 B)

{
  "uco": {
    "eur": 0.0497,
    "usd": 0.05438
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(1)

Proofs and signatures

Previous public key

0001D72F7DA3E726575A9E33AF3CEA018D7B3757445BF2EC764DC875559175F05646

Previous signature

EEC1170BD6B4061B48BA117E04F1ABE9BCF9D5003EB6B22733904F2007336F1137F16AB5C20CD977A3B7C96A140DBBD04A9393E49370637E975F8F14782FBC00

Origin signature

30440220204A2DC479CAEABEA28885B162B2B14A4843C03A74032F6D1FC3AB39E4A82F2B0220274296F668D8E237944095C76A0519F23B9EAEBF79EA93D0BCD62C458255E68F

Proof of work

010204480DD0A3F06534B4F9B9D93AC3BCC7EA8437BAE24295DBCB92035EE4E5C7AC86DE42699A2F1481F9F892D528363680AF126B34DADED27CFC5CF4F778B7027D14

Proof of integrity

00A5EB31146598A7AB8A2091A315E876983B64B13AAB7DE3D465F9803FFA92DFA1

Coordinator signature

1C665401B504649FFED33666791FCA1BF15F06594980E1BD233258B16BAB92828D076907AAD3D3BC6EFFFA5AD5BF13B373AF824318F5B0D260C6A1A61FA91E0F

Validator #1 public key

000109D2AF3B2BD8197A9343B9059782ACB6480F847B538F2CC8328E7D257E2DB785

Validator #1 signature

61C1ABA638F90FE5505E2B5A588DF9C47A06DBECFC1C2E59A2F5738D76D7AC44DFF9C62B41026A00F986E33F5CE1723646DC7DFCD107B3D80DC476C8E091140A

Validator #2 public key

00012499D5C02B913F5E09D557D6DFF749FE1241084C18A999D39E365AB29F182AE7

Validator #2 signature

346B89BD906FF860D8700492C0CED7361B97E252B447E7FC159FC8EBE051B3354ED4C3E77B8CB64ACA7334AD942DC9D720F6C9977187D7143097817203318A06